What is GitHub Copilot CLI and how can you get started using it?

In this first session, which will be a 4-part series, you'll get answers to those questions and run your first Copilot CLI commands against a coding project. From there you'll learn about the three interaction modes that are available: Interactive, Plan, and Programmatic. You'll then learn how to give Copilot better context with the @ syntax, work across files and directories, and carry conversations forward across multiple turns and sessions. 

With the skills you learn in this session, you'll be able to review and summarize existing code with context across multiple files, plan new projects, and generate code and documentation.

This is the first of four sessions that walk you through the GitHub Copilot CLI for Beginners course.

Speaker Dan Wahlin

Dan Wahlin is a Principal/Director at Microsoft, helping developers integrate AI and services across the Microsoft Cloud. In addition to his role at Microsoft, Dan also authors courses for Pluralsight, speaks at global conferences and meetups, and conducts webinars on a variety of subjects. Before joining Microsoft, he served as CEO of a consulting, architecture, and training firm for two decades, assisting enterprises in creating exceptional software.
